Can You Restore Dental Implants Placed by Another Dentist?
Yes. In many cases, dental implants placed by another provider can be successfully restored or maintained by an experienced implant dentist.
Before beginning treatment, we perform a comprehensive evaluation to determine:
- The type and condition of your implant
- Whether the implant has properly integrated with the bone
- The health of the surrounding gums
- The compatibility of implant components
- Whether any repairs or additional treatment are needed
Careful diagnosis and treatment planning are essential for achieving a predictable and long-lasting outcome, especially when restoring implants placed by another provider.

Our Evaluation Process
Every transferred implant case begins with a thorough examination.
Your appointment may include:
- Digital X-rays
- 3D CBCT imaging (when needed)
- Implant stability assessment
- Gum health evaluation
- Bite analysis
- Review of previous dental records (if available)
This allows us to develop a personalized treatment plan based on your current oral health and long-term goals.
What If You Don’t Know Which Implant Brand Was Used?
Many patients are unsure which implant system was placed.
Our experienced team can often identify the implant through:
- Digital imaging
- Clinical examination
- Previous treatment records
- Implant component evaluation
Once identified, we can determine the most appropriate restorative solution.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can another dentist restore my dental implant?
Yes. In many cases, an experienced implant dentist can restore or maintain implants placed by another provider after a comprehensive evaluation confirms the implant is healthy and compatible with the planned restoration.
Do I need my previous dental records?
Previous records are helpful but not always required. We can often evaluate the implant using digital imaging and a clinical examination.
What if my implant crown has fallen off?
In many situations, the crown can be repaired or replaced after determining the cause of the problem. We recommend scheduling an appointment as soon as possible.
Can you repair a loose implant restoration?
Yes. Loose crowns, bridges, or prostheses can often be repaired, adjusted, or replaced depending on the condition of the implant and restoration.
How often should dental implants be checked?
Most patients benefit from regular dental examinations and professional cleanings every six months, although some may require more frequent maintenance based on their individual oral health needs.
